You can trigger Dependabot actions by commenting on this PR:

  • @dependabot rebase will rebase this PR
  • @dependabot recreate will recreate this PR, overwriting any edits that have been made to it
  • @dependabot show <dependency name> ignore conditions will show all of the ignore conditions of the specified dependency
  • @dependabot ignore this major version will close this PR and stop Dependabot creating any more for this major version (unless you reopen the PR or upgrade to it yourself)
  • @dependabot ignore this minor version will close this PR and stop Dependabot creating any more for this minor version (unless you reopen the PR or upgrade to it yourself)
  • @dependabot ignore this dependency will close this PR and stop Dependabot creating any more for this dependency (unless you reopen the PR or upgrade to it yourself)

## Breaking-change review

- **`actions/setup-node` 4 → 7: safe.** v5 moved the action runtime to
Node 24 and enabled automatic package-manager caching; v6 limited
automatic caching to npm and removed `always-auth`; v7 removed the dummy
`NODE_AUTH_TOKEN`. The cache consumers explicitly request `cache: pnpm`.
The npm publish job intentionally has no `NODE_AUTH_TOKEN`, grants
`id-token: write`, runs on a GitHub-hosted runner with Node 24, and
upgrades npm to at least 11.5.1, so removing the dummy value preserves
the trusted-publishing OIDC path. `publish-bb-app.yml` was not
dispatched because its scheduled path performs a real publication.
- **`actions/checkout` 4 → 7: safe.** v5's Node 24 runtime requirement
is satisfied by the GitHub-hosted runners. v6 moved persisted
credentials out of the repository into runner temp, but
`persist-credentials` remains enabled and the workflows do not inspect
the old storage location. The defaults used here—no submodules and
shallow fetch—remain compatible. v7's fork-PR guard does not affect
these workflow triggers.
- **`actions/cache` 4 → 6: safe.** The starting v4.3.0 already used the
cache service v2 migration. v5 moved to Node 24; v6 moved action
internals to ESM; v6.1 improves read-only cache handling. Both call
sites use explicit keys and ordered restore prefixes, with no dependency
on changed internals.
- **`pnpm/action-setup` 4 → 6: safe.** v5 moved the action runtime to
Node 24 and v6 added pnpm 11 support. Every call site explicitly
requests pnpm 9.15.0, matching the root `packageManager`, and keeps
`run_install: false`, so version inference and install behavior do not
change.
- **`actions/upload-artifact` 4 → 7: safe.** Both consumers already
start on v4.6.2, after v4's immutable artifact and hidden-file changes.
Each job performs one upload with its own artifact name, so it does not
rely on implicit same-name merging. v5/v6's Node 24 requirement is
satisfied; v7's direct-upload behavior is opt-in through `archive:
false`, which is not used.

The intended merge order is therefore one atomic merge of this PR; there
are no held upgrades or version twins left split across PRs.
